Spec Comparison Table

Direct comparison of every spec from each device profile.

21 differ 1 shared
SpecificationDaVinci MIQRO-CPOTV ONE
Price (USD) $99$100
Device Type Portable
Heating Type ConductionConvection
Heat Up Time ~40 seconds30-40 Seconds
Temperature Range 176°C - 221°C160-221°C (320-430°F)
Chamber Capacity ~0.25g0.10g - 0.15g
Battery Type Removable 18350 batteryInternal
Battery Capacity 900mAh1600mAh
Battery Life ~30 minutes30-40 Minutes
Charging USB-CMicro-USB
Charge Time ~90 minutes~90 Minutes
Pass-Through Charging Yes
Dimensions 80x34x23mm8.1x5x2.7cm
Weight 87g~130 grams
Power Adjustment Modular (4 stages)Digital (precise)
Chamber Material Ceramic (Glass-Lined)Titanium
Brand DaVinci TechPlanet of the Vapes
Adjustable Airflow No
Haptic Feedback Yes
Release Date 20232019
Session Style Session
Warranty 5 years2 years

Comparison FAQs

What is the biggest difference between the DaVinci MIQRO-C and the POTV ONE?

The biggest practical difference is heating approach: DaVinci MIQRO-C runs conduction while POTV ONE runs convection. That changes flavor delivery, vapor density, and how the device responds to slow versus fast draws.

Which heats up faster, the DaVinci MIQRO-C or the POTV ONE?

POTV ONE reaches session-ready temperature in 30-40 Seconds, while the DaVinci MIQRO-C takes ~40 seconds. That's roughly 5 seconds quicker on the POTV ONE, which is useful if you want shorter, on-demand sessions.

What's the difference in heating between the DaVinci MIQRO-C and the POTV ONE?

DaVinci MIQRO-C uses conduction heating, while the POTV ONE uses convection. Heating style influences flavor profile, vapor density, and how forgiving the device is to draw technique.

Does the DaVinci MIQRO-C or the POTV ONE hold more flower?

DaVinci MIQRO-C has the larger chamber at ~0.25g, versus 0.10g - 0.15g on the POTV ONE. A bigger bowl means fewer reloads on long sessions; a smaller one suits microdosing and quicker bowls.

Which is lighter, the DaVinci MIQRO-C or the POTV ONE?

DaVinci MIQRO-C is the lighter unit at 87g, around 43g less than the POTV ONE at ~130 grams. The lighter device is easier to carry and pocket day-to-day.

Which has better battery life, the DaVinci MIQRO-C or the POTV ONE?

POTV ONE is rated for 30-40 Minutes, ahead of ~30 minutes on the DaVinci MIQRO-C. Real-world battery life depends on how high you set the temperature and how long sessions run.

Which is cheaper, the DaVinci MIQRO-C or the POTV ONE?

Listed prices are close: $99 for the DaVinci MIQRO-C versus $100 for the POTV ONE. Day-to-day price will likely come down to whichever retailer is running a promotion.
